Send info to Mark Cole at [email protected] BSO Athlete Selected for SOPA Hall of Fame Craig Maurer is going to be inducted in the SOPA Hall of Fame at a ceremony in Philadelphia on May 16, 2012. He is one of only four athletes chosen from across the state of Pennsylvania to be honored this year. Craig joined with Bethlehem Special Olympics more than 20 years ago. He trains in swimming, ar- tistic gymnastics and powerlifting. He has competed in powerlifting events outside of Special Olympics with the Twin City Powerlifting team. Craig was a member of the 1999 World Games team competing in gymnastics in New Haven,CT, and he also competed in powerlifting at the 2011 World Games in Athens Greece. Craig also competed in gymnastics at the 2006 National Games in Ames, Iowa where he was the most decorated athlete in the Team PA delegation. Craig has participated in many BSO fundraisers, and manages the cell phone collection and recycling fundraiser for BSO that was started by his father. Outside of Special Olympics, Craig works as a custodian at the Federal Building in Allentown. The SOPA Hall of Fame honors athletes and volunteers who have made outstanding contributions both on and off the field of competition. The dual purpose of this prestigious event is to raise public awareness about the talents of our athletes and raise the funds necessary to sustain the incredible growth of the Special Olympics movement here in Pennsylvania. BSO swimmer Mercedes Semler received one of the Bishop’s Scholar Society Awards and a scholarship from the Bishop of the Allentown Diocese. The scholarship recipients were selected based on their academic achievement, their school, parish and community activities, leadership roles and recommendations from their principal, teacher and pastor. Each of the three learning centers of the diocese had a recipient chosen as well as numerous students attending each of the diocesan high schools. Mercedes was the recipient for Mercy Special Learning Center in Allentown. Volunteer Awards Honor BSO

Bowling coaches Sue Reddinger and Dawn Urban were honored at

the Lehigh Valley Volunteer Center Breakfast for Champions during

volunteer week. Sue and Dawn have coached bowling for many years

and have helped out coaching several other sports. They are also

members of the BSO Booster club and have helped to coordinate sev-

eral fund raisers. Also honored at the breakfast as the Sandie Kelly

Youth Volunteer was BSO swimming volunteer Junru Guo for her

extensive volunteer work at the hospital and across the community, as

well as her academic achievements.

The mission of Special Olympics is to provide year round sports training and athletic competition in a variety of Olympic-type sports for children and

adults with intellectual disabilities, giving them continuing opportunities to develop physical fitness, demonstrate courage, experience joy, and participate in a sharing of gifts, skills and friendship with their families, other Special

Olympics athletes and the community.
